Sep 9, 2014 6:52 PM in response to Skunkboatby Skunkboat,★HelpfulOK I ended up taking a screen grab (shift+command+3) from the full screen freeze frame in the (paused) movie. It saves a PNG file to the desktop. Open that with Preview. There is no option Save As so I used Export. Made it a jpeg "Large" , renamed it and save to desktop. Then Import to iPhoto Library.
